Crude Oil Spread Betting Tools

In order to trade crude oil successfully, you need the right tools for the job. Below we will briefly look at some of the available crude oil spread betting tools.

Crude Oil Spread Betting Tools - Demo Account

One of the most important tools for newcomers to financial spread betting is a free demo account.

There are a variety of demo accounts available online from the various spread betting companies. Such an account will normally cost you nothing and allow you to practice spread betting on crude oil, and a range of other financial markets, without risking a penny of your hard earned money.

Most demo accounts provide you a platform that is almost identical to the live platform in order to allow you to get used to the real thing. The major difference is that you will not be trading with actual money and will instead receive a certain amount of virtual funds.

Crude Oil Spread Betting Tools - Live Prices

While live prices are not an absolute must-have for all traders, especially if you want to trade over a medium to long-term time frame, they are very convenient when speculating on crude oil.

Many of the online spread betting websites will provide account holders with free live prices, so there is really no need to pay for this.

Crude Oil Spread Betting Tools - Charting Software

One can stare at lists of figures all day long without really getting a lot of information in the process. Nowhere is the old saying that ‘a picture tells a thousand words’ more true than with trading.

A spread betting chart provides you with a snapshot of price movements during a specific time frame. A good charting package will also allow you to add technical indicators, such as moving averages, to the graphs to aid your trading decisions.

Crude Oil Spread Betting Tools - Market News

Crude oil is an international commodity and anything that happens to disrupt the supply or affect the demand will influence its price to a greater or lesser extent.

The recent political unrest in the MENA countries is a good example as it caused the price of crude oil to increase significantly over a short period of time.

Many investors spread betting on crude oil subscribe to a news service that provides them with up to date information about what is happening on the oil front, both in terms of supply and demand.

Keep in mind though that fundamental factors do not always drive the oil price in the way that you might expect.

There can be elements of raw emotion, fear and greed involved in any financial market which can cause the price to move in unanticipated ways.
